Deputy Assigned: Brian Nissen
Commander: Lt. marco Lucero
Location: St Rd 599 MM10 SFNM
Arrested: Ramona Ramirez 57yoa
On the above date, the above named officer was dispatched to the above location regarding a traffic stop initiated by a US Forest officer who had witnessed the defendant driving poorly. Upon officer's making contact with the defendant, he noticed signs of impairment. Defendant failed field tests and was arrested. Defednant had a .19 and .20 BrAC. A check of the defendant's driving history showed that she had two prior arrests for DWI, and the vehicle was seized. the defendant also had eight open containers of Miller beer in the vehicle. Defendant was transported to the adult detention center and booked accordingly.

Deputy assigned: Deputy Solomon Romero
Commander entering: Sgt. Linda Ortiz
Location: Santa Fe Place Mall, 4250 Cerrillos Road, Santa Fe, NM
Suspect: Justin Guilez, age 18, Santa Fe, NM
Charged: Criminal Damage to Property
On 8/5/09 suspect punched window of a Santa Fe Trails bus after he was denied a free ride. Deputy observed suspect causing the damage as he got off the bus. Suspect was arrested, transported and booked into the Santa Fe County Adult Detention Center. Estimated damage to window is $500.00.

Deputy assigned: Deputy Solomon Romero
Commander entering: Sgt. Linda Ortiz
Location: 3991 Camino Juliana, Santa Fe, NM (Cedar Creek Apts.)
Suspect: Edward Martinez, age 21, Santa Fe, NM
Charged: Abandonment or Abuse of a child (3 counts), 2 Bench warrants out of Sandoval County Magistrate Court for failure to appear
On 8/4/09 deputies were dispatched to a fight in progress. Suspect was located inside the residence and had 2 bench warrants out of Sandoval County Magistrate Court for failure to appear. While conducting an investigation, deputies discovered the suspect had left his 4 year old, 2 year old and 7 month old children alone in his apartment while he was at a different residence playing video games. Suspect was arrested, transported and booked into the Santa Fe County Adult Detention Center.
